ESS Deploys Magic Eye at Amul

Magic Eye is an advanced Accounting Tool developed by ESS exclusively for its clients for extracting and analyzing financial data.

Eastern Software System (ESS) has announced that it has deployed Magic Eye, an add-on to its flagship ERP product ebizframe, at Amul, (Kaira District Milk Producers Union), Gujarat. Magic Eye is an advanced Accounting Tool developed by ESS exclusively for its clients for extracting and analyzing financial data. Magic Eye seeks to enable a complete financial overview for ebizframe customers by presenting the customers' own specific view of the organization's financial health. E-TDS implementation is also being implemented at Amul and the rollout of the same is expected shortly.  
According to Anil Bakht, Managing Director, Eastern Software Systems, "Finance is the backbone of any successful enterprise and most questions revolve around how and where the money was spent. For example, when a CFO is reviewing the balance sheet, Magic Eye enables him to drill all the way down to a specific voucher entry. This capability proves to be of immense importance when quick decisions need to

be taken by the Finance department. The users at Amul are already appreciating the inherent benefits of this wonderful tool."  
Magic Eye has been deployed at Amul, (Kaira District Milk Producers Union) to help the ebizframe users have better and quicker access to financial information, allowing new and existing customers to save time and be more efficient. So, if sourcing a particular piece of information would involve going through multiple reports, Magic Eye will now offer it to Amul's finance department at the click of a button, making a task that formerly took 3 days to achieve, now to be accomplished in 15 minutes.
